Transaction 2a62d222fc0f21bb51dd69929c6c7f56a03f068a4d389e9fb33a367235e00b7a

2 Input
2 Outputs
  • 2a62d222fc0f21bb51dd69929c6c7f56a03f068a4d389e9fb33a367235e00b7a:0
  • value  1025867
    address  15j3iaDZSKhufNGRhxUJSmRVex8AYEVeCr
  • 2a62d222fc0f21bb51dd69929c6c7f56a03f068a4d389e9fb33a367235e00b7a:1
  • value  30472940
    address  3Q9sYXozDuW8mzeQzMXrTFEUfhtHdGkVz5